Day 5: Panorama Route (approx. 110 km)
Today you fly to Hoedspruit with your tour guide and explore the highlights of the Panorama Route. The first stop is the Blyde River Canyon, which is 26 kilometers long and up to 800 meters deep. From here you can also see the "Three Rondavels": huge, round rocks reminiscent of the huts of the locals. The tour continues to Bourke's Luck Potholes. Here, erosion has created deep swirl holes and a canyon in the dolomite rock. The route continues via Berlin Falls to God's Window. Here you can see as far as the Kruger Plain on a clear day. Day 10: Hluhluwe & iSimangaliso Wetlands
Early in the morning, we set off in an open off-road vehicle to Hluhluwe-Imfolozi National Park, the oldest and perhaps most beautiful game park in South Africa (English-speaking, guided tour with additional persons). The two game reserves Hluhluwe and Imfolozi were founded back in 1897 to protect the last remaining rhinos. In 1998, the two parks and the corridor between them were merged to form the Hluhluwe-Imfolozi National Park, which is now the fourth largest game park in the country with over 96,000 hectares. Hluhluwe-Imfolozi is known for its large rhino population, but it is also home to the Big Five. You will then return to St. Lucia and take part in a boat tour in the iSimangaliso Wetland Park in the afternoon (English-speaking, with additional persons). This is not only home to around 1500 crocodiles, but also around 800 hippos.

Day 11: Kosi Bay (approx. 180 km)
Today you drive along the so-called Elephant Coast to Kosi Bay. Kosi Bay is a popular fishing paradise, although fishing is subject to restrictions. Due to the fragile ecosystem, the total number of visitors is limited. The Nature Reserve in Kosi Bay is a magical place of lakes, rivers, pristine beaches, bushland and coastal forests.
